Broadcaster Q1 results: Westwood One sales fell 2.1 percent from a year earlier to $90.9 million, the company said. Its net loss increased 45 percent to $9.7 million on lower sales and higher expenses. … Cumulus Media sales gained 2.7 percent to $57.8 million from a year earlier. The broadcaster had a profit of $16.1 million versus a $144,000 loss a year earlier, it said.
